Went to pick up my dad last night and took the opportunity to try out the charging station inside Parking Lot #4 (1/F).

There was a Quickcharging station there but I was confused as to what type of adaptor it uses... and looks like it's locked and you need to call management to come and unlock it.... so I went over to the other medium/slow speed chargers.

Turns out all the medium speed (the extra cable that Tesla provided) at 32A were offline...

I am debating whether its worthwhile, to do Long Term Airport parking when I travel. Typically the cab costs me HK$350 each way from where I live to take myself and the family on vacation. If I do a 6 day vacation, parking at the airport works out fairly similar to taking the cab (including tolls). Question I have is, has anyone tried long term parking and charging at the airport?
 
I just came back from 3 day parking. You can't park and charge there. Cause the level with teh charger is $144 per day, If you park outdoor it is $300 for 3 days and $90 after. I was able to park near the charger one time cause P2 (outdoor) lot was full and they let me pay the outdoor price and park in door. I didn't try the 13A charge since i had plenty of power and didnt want to steal the spot incase someone needs it. You also have to be careful that it becomes full, so check the online availability website.
